Proximity sensors in packaging machinery

Specific application scenarios on packaging machinery
Material detection and positioning: in the feeding of packaging machinery, proximity sensors are used to detect whether the material reaches the specified position. For example, in the bag packaging machine, the sensor can quickly detect whether the bag is accurately transported into place, only when the bag is in the correct position, the packaging action will continue to ensure that the material is accurately and correctly fall into the bag, to avoid waste of materials and packaging errors.

Packaging sealing detection: In the packaging sealing process, the proximity sensor can monitor the distance and positional relationship between the sealing device and the packaging material. In heat seal packaging machine, the sensor can accurately control the timing and pressure of the contact between the heat sealing knife and the bag to ensure the sealing tightness and quality. If an inaccurate sealing position or insufficient sealing pressure is detected, the equipment will immediately issue an alarm and stop working to prevent the outflow of unqualified products.
Counting and sorting: Proximity sensors are also commonly used in the counting and sorting of packaged products. At the end of the packaging line, the proximity sensor counts the products passing through, and accurately counts the number of completed products. At the same time, in the sorting process, according to the different specifications or quality requirements of the products, the use of proximity sensors with the sorting device, the products will be accurately assigned to different collection areas, to achieve automated sorting operations.
Application Advantages
Improve production efficiency: Proximity sensors can quickly and accurately detect objects, realize automatic control of the packaging process, reduce manual intervention, and greatly improve the speed and efficiency of packaging production.
Ensure packaging quality: Through precise position detection and control, ensure accurate filling of materials, good quality of sealing and correct sorting of products, effectively reducing the rate of defective products and improving the overall quality of packaged products.
Enhance equipment reliability: non-contact detection avoids mechanical wear and tear, reduces the frequency of equipment failure, prolongs the service life of packaging machinery and reduces maintenance costs.
